**Ticket #providence-452 — Drift found while moving Kestrelwing to the hermetic build**

So, migrating Kestrelwing's pipeline into the Ironbox hermetic builder surfaced some fun: the old CI boxes had locally-patched toolchain flags that never made it into source control, meaning our "reproducible" builds weren't. From a security angle, you'll want to confirm nothing sketchy snuck in via those mutable hosts. To make the audit easier, here's the config the legacy builder was actually using.

deployment values, yawip-bageg:
HOLIX_HOST=holix.lumicsys.internal
HOLIX_PORT=11211

## Changelog — v3.8.0: Changed defaults

The Tallowmere inventory reconciliation job now runs hourly instead of nightly, and discrepancies below the tolerance threshold are logged rather than flagged for manual review. Partial-shipment records are matched by lot number by default. As a contractor picking this up: old cron entries should be removed, the scheduler handles cadence now. The defaults shipping with this release are listed below.

config for fajep-bawig:
[wenox]
host = wenox.lumicforge.internal
user = wenox_svc
database = wenox_prod

### Step 4: Stabilize the integration tests

Heads up: the Tollgate payments suite is flaky mostly because tests share one sandbox ledger. Before migrating, give each test run its own namespace and bump the settlement poll timeout — the old default is way too tight. Once that's in place, reruns should drop to near zero. The test harness picks up these configuration values at startup.

config for hahip-yajep:
holix:
  log_level: error
  metrics_host: metrics.holix.qorvellabs.internal
  pin: 9600
  pool_size: 8

Hey Priva,

Quick heads-up before Friday's DR drill for the Inkmill markdown pipeline: we'll restore the renderer config from the cold backup, so you'll need the escrow credentials handy. Grab a coffee first — the restore takes a while. For the sealed vault copy, the recovery passphrase is below.

recovery phrase for kahop-kahap: istys-novdor-joreth-silir-eliys